What is EAS?
The Education Assistance Scheme (EAS) is a flagship initiative by the Government of India designed to provide financial support to students from economically weaker sections, including Scheduled Castes (SC), Scheduled Tribes (ST), and Other Backward Classes (OBC). It offers scholarships, fee reimbursements, and maintenance allowances to ensure access to quality education from primary to higher levels. Administered primarily by state governments and central bodies like the Ministry of Social Justice and Empowerment, the EAS is widely used across schools, colleges, and universities. Students apply through online portals such as the National Scholarship Portal, making it a vital tool for reducing dropout rates and promoting social equity. The scheme is particularly relevant for competitive exam aspirants from disadvantaged backgrounds, as it can cover coaching and tuition fees. In recent years, digital tracking has improved transparency and fund disbursal, benefiting millions annually. The EAS thus stands as a cornerstone of inclusive education policy in India, often cited in government exam questions on social welfare schemes.
